HD 134606 e is a fascinating exoplanet orbiting the star HD 134606, discovered in 2024 using the clever radial velocity method. This technique, which tracks subtle wobbles in the star's motion caused by the planet’s gravitational tug, was employed by multiple ground-based observatories working together to unveil this distant world.
